CAS 5241-64-5
:tert-Butoxycarbonyl-D-tryptophan
Description:
Tert-Butoxycarbonyl-D-tryptophan, commonly referred to as Boc-D-Trp, is a derivative of the amino acid tryptophan, characterized by the presence of a tert-butoxycarbonyl (Boc) protecting group on the amino group. This compound is typically used in peptide synthesis as a protective group, allowing for the selective modification of other functional groups without interference. The Boc group is stable under basic conditions but can be easily removed under acidic conditions, making it a valuable tool in organic synthesis. Tert-Butoxycarbonyl-D-tryptophan retains the indole side chain characteristic of tryptophan, contributing to its role in the formation of peptides and proteins. It is a white to off-white solid, soluble in organic solvents, and has a relatively high molecular weight due to the Boc group. The compound is utilized in various biochemical applications, including drug development and the synthesis of biologically active peptides, due to its ability to enhance the stability and solubility of the resulting compounds.
